The nucleus of an atom is much smaller than the volume of the entire atom. The nucleus makes up only a tiny fraction of the total volume, with the electrons surrounding the nucleus occupying the majority of the space.
An atom is made up of protons and neutrons in a nucleus surrounded by electrons in orbital shells. The majority of the volume however, is empty space.
Nearly all the mass is in the nucleus; however, the bulk of an atom's volume is empty space.
The nucleus of an atom only makes up a tiny fraction of the total volume of the atom, typically less than 1%. The majority of an atom’s volume is composed of the electron cloud surrounding the nucleus.
